A heartfelt thanks goes out to all who assisted RSVP in making this year’s 4th of July fireworks display and Carnival such a success. The pyrotechnic display presented by Fireworks by Grucci along with the synchronized musical accompaniment was one of a kind and truly remarkable. What a wonderful way to celebrate our nation’s independence. We are so glad that you were able to join us!

RSVP relies on events such as the July 4th Celebration and Carnival to provide funding for programs of assistance provided by volunteers which enable seniors and disabled persons to remain independent and in their own homes with dignity.
